Security guard shoots wife dead in Bulawayo

Police are currently seeking Oscar Khumalo, a security guard suspected of fatally shooting his wife, Khangelani Nkiwane, on July 7, 2024, following a domestic dispute in their residence.

The tragic incident unfolded when Khumalo, armed with a pistol obtained from his workplace, reportedly threatened his wife’s life. In an attempt to seek refuge, Khangelani Nkiwane fled to their landlord’s bedroom. Despite the landlord’s efforts to secure the door, Khumalo forcibly entered and shot his wife in the back and hand.

Khangelani Nkiwane, aged 38, was promptly transported to Mpilo Central Hospital but tragically succumbed to her injuries on July 8, 2024. Authorities have condemned the use of service firearms in such contexts and expressed deep sorrow over the loss of life resulting from the husband’s actions during the altercation.

Inspector Abednico Ncube, a spokesperson for the police, has issued a public appeal, particularly urging men to seek peaceful resolutions to conflicts. Oscar Khumalo remains at large, and law enforcement officials are urging anyone with information regarding his whereabouts to come forward to facilitate his apprehension.
